> Querying the link status can end up being in an inconsistent state,
> like the port is reporting speed although it is down.
> 
> For this case another query is scheduled.
> 
> A race condition can occur between the scheduled query and link
> status interrupt handlers.
> 
> When the scheduled query by-pass interrupt handlers, the link status
> will be stuck in an inconsistent state.
> 
> This patch addresses the race condition by not blocking link status
> queries in case delayed query is used.
